Reed College TOEFL Requirements

college cover

Average TOEFL Score

Average TOEFL Score

Reed College has a TOEFL average score of 110 for undergraduate admissions. This score indicates a strong proficiency in English, suggesting that applicants should have a solid grasp of the language to be competitive. No additional TOEFL data is disclosed.

TOEFL Score Range

105-115

Reed College's TOEFL score range for undergraduate admissions is between 105 and 115, with the 25th percentile at 105 and the 75th percentile at 115. While having a score within this range does not guarantee admission, being closer to the upper end is a positive indicator. Applicants on the lower end should enhance their applications with stronger grades, essays, awards, and extracurricular activities to stay competitive.

Minimum TOEFL Score

90

Reed College requires a minimum TOEFL score of 90 for undergraduate admissions. Applicants who fail to meet this threshold will be automatically rejected. This strict minimum highlights the college's emphasis on English proficiency for prospective students.
